Quick Oatmeal Pancakes with Cherry Compote
by Sarah Farsh, January 20, 2022
  • 1 1/2 cup old fashioned rolled oats
  • 1 tbsp chia seeds or flax seeds
  • 1/2 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 tsp pure vanilla bean powder
  • pinch pink sea salt
  • 2 cup unsweetened almond milk or water 
    • you can add small handful of pure coconut flakes or 1 tbsp raw unsalted almond butter if you like a little more spongy/cakeier  
  • 1/2 of a banana or blueberries if you want a touch of sweetness or color (optional)
  • 2 cups frozen organic cherries
In VitaMix or high powered blender, blend all ingredients but the cherries together. Warm up frozen cherries in a small sauce pan and press down on the cherries to break them when they start to warm/soften up to make the sauce. Be careful not to burn and cook low/slow–about 10 minutes on medium/low heat. 

When ready to make pancakes, heat up a non-stick skillet and poor batter directly from blender into pan. Start with a small pancake to be sure you like the consistency. Add a touch of water to make thinner pancakes, and a little more oats and blend for thicker pancakes. 

Spread cherry compote on bottom of plate and stack/layer with your pancakes! Add warm maple syrup on top for extra yum!
